Xarmant Txakoli Basque Country, Spain 7.00
Txakoli is made most often from a grape named hondarribi zurri. leave it to the basque to make a slightly effervescent white wine that is just crazy enough to be great. This is seafood wine.

Villalta Ripasso Veneto, Italy 7.00
one level beneath amarone they make this wine by “repassing” the valpolicella wine over the grape must of the amarone. not as rich as amarone but definitely getting there.

Fontanavecchia Aglianico Campania, Italy 8.50
aglianico is known as an ancient greek and roman grape used for making wine b.c. it is big bold fruit and tannin full. not for the faint of heart.
